117.info
人生若只如初见

oracle怎么去掉字段中的特殊符号

要去掉字段中的特殊符号,可以使用Oracle的REGEXP_REPLACE函数来实现。以下是一个示例SQL语句,将字段中的特殊符号都替换为空字符串:

SELECT REGEXP_REPLACE(your_column, '[^a-zA-Z0-9 ]', '') AS cleaned_column
FROM your_table;

在这个示例中,your_column是包含特殊符号的字段,your_table是包含该字段的表。该SQL语句将使用正则表达式[^a-zA-Z0-9 ]来匹配任何不是字母、数字或空格的字符,并将其替换为空字符串,从而去掉字段中的特殊符号。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e3f5AzsLAQVWBVw.html

推荐文章

  • oracle存储过程是什么

    Oracle存储过程是一组预先编译的SQL语句和逻辑操作的集合,它们一起执行特定的任务。存储过程在数据库中存储并可以通过名称进行调用,以便在需要时重复使用。存储...

  • oracle游标怎么使用

    Oracle游标用于在PL/SQL中处理查询语句的结果集。以下是使用Oracle游标的一般步骤: 声明游标:在PL/SQL块中使用CURSOR关键字声明游标,指定查询语句和游标名称。...

  • oracle分页查询数据的方法是什么

    在Oracle中,可以使用ROWNUM和ROWID来实现分页查询数据。 使用ROWNUM方法: 使用ROWNUM可以将查询到的结果按照行数进行排序,然后再根据需要取出指定的行数。 例...

  • oracle number精度丢失怎么解决

    在Oracle数据库中,浮点数的精度丢失问题可以通过以下几种方法解决: 使用NUMBER数据类型的参数和变量:Oracle数据库中的NUMBER数据类型可以指定精度和标度,通过...

  • c语言strcpy的功能有哪些

    将一个字符串复制到另一个字符串中。
    在复制过程中,会不断复制源字符串中的字符,直到遇到空字符’\0’。
    可以用来复制字符串、数组等。
    在复制...

  • linux最小化后任务栏找不到怎么办

    在Linux系统中,如果任务栏在最小化后无法找到,可能是因为它被隐藏或者移动到了屏幕之外。以下是一些方法来解决这个问题: 检查任务栏是否被隐藏:您可以尝试将...

  • deepin卡在登录界面怎么解决

    如果您的deepin系统卡在登录界面,可以尝试以下解决方法: 重新启动电脑:有时候系统只是暂时卡住了,重新启动电脑可能会解决问题。 检查网络连接:如果您使用的...

  • vba全局变量如何定义及使用

    在VBA中,全局变量是在整个VBA项目中都可见和访问的变量。全局变量可以在模块中定义,以便在任何地方使用。
    要定义一个全局变量,需要在模块的开头声明变量...